Inter Miami is gearing up for its home opener at the new Nu Stadium, with players getting in a training session just days before Saturday’s match.

The new home base for Inter Miami has already welcomed season ticket holders for a sneak peek before the big day, allowing fans to see Lionel Messi and his teammates during a training session. Defender Noah Allen noted the atmosphere, saying, “Fans make it feel more real. I walked in, and it felt cool.”

Though the MLS Cup Champions are early in their season, returning home for Week 6, the team is focused on the game. “We’re keeping the main thing, the main thing,” Allen said.

Managing Owner Jorge Mas expressed excitement for the team’s future, even as construction continues on the final touches, from the building itself down to the seat numbers.

Adding to the fan experience, the stadium features a team store with Messi statues and new gear, including an option to make a personalized bobblehead. The team also added a unique feature: the “Lionel Messi Stand,” named after the star, where fans can get some of the best views of the game.
